Paper-based invoicing is still widely used by many healthcare organizations, but it is also time-consuming. Using a manual system can cost nearly $31 per invoice or paper check, according to a Paystream Advisors survey. Even more discouraging, more than half of healthcare organizations report using paper checks for payment. Medical billing is becoming more convenient for patients, and electronic medical billing makes the process much simpler. Currently, 72% of patients are confused about the benefits of their health plans, and 70% are unsure about their medical bills. With electronic medical billing, patients can see the details of their bill and even pay in just one click. In addition to saving staff time, online bill pay in healthcare eliminates redundant data entry and creates one comprehensive profile of each patient. Electronic billing is also safer than manual billing, which requires careful storage. Moreover, manual billing records are susceptible to theft and accidents. Electronic records are safer and easily backed up locally, allowing for a high level of security and privacy.

Despite these benefits, the costs of manual invoice reconciliation remain a key hurdle to healthcare providers. Often, it can take hours or even days to reconcile invoices manually, so advancing automation of healthcare billing will improve accuracy and streamline the entire process. By reducing human error, healthcare providers can achieve better cash management, meet short-term goals, and prepare for potential crisis situations. And in the long run, it will also reduce costs.
